Claim Yours Tip of the Week
Curate Your Circle Like a CEO
Every goal you’ve got? It’s gonna require energy, strategy, and support—so be intentional about who gets access to your vision.
This week’s tip: Surround yourself with people who call you higher, not just those who clap. 👏🏾
Here’s how to check your circle:
💬 Who’s holding you accountable? (Not just hyping you up—but asking, “Sis, did you follow through?”)
🧠 Who challenges your thinking? (The ones who help you expand, not shrink.)
🔐 Who’s safe enough for your wins and your worries? (Both matter.)
Your environment isn’t just a vibe—it’s a strategy. Curate accordingly, Queen.
